4DAD FOUNDATION SCHOLARSHIP

The 4DAD foundation was started in May of 2012 in honor of my father Jim Price. While spending time with Chris, Trish and Nate they mentioned needing help with the scholarship fund. My wife Donna and I wanted the history of the Price family to live on in Painted Post. So this was an easy way to give back to the community that gave so much to us. The name of the foundation stems from the four children of the Price family: Robin, Rick, Michele and myself - Kevin. Our family grew up just 40 or so steps from the Bobo Ruocco Memorial Field. Chris and I played the very 1st game against brothers Pete and Rick. Our families were and are still very close; the door was and is always open. I am sure our community's tight bond is because of the upbringing our parents instilled in us. This carries on today as our children are now a big part of the charity tournament. Donna, our three boys Kevin, Hunter and Nolan and I are honored to provide some financial help to the graduates of the Wiffle Ball community in a scholarship in the name of my dad. He was a great man and I am sure he is watching down on all of us today not with a Genny Red Eye, but one of those nasty Genny Cream Ales....

 

~ Pricey
